The policy Alvaro mentions applies to globally-visible object names (i.e., database, role, and tablespace names), and it's there to try to ensure that doing "make installcheck" against a live installation won't clobber any non-test-created objects. There's no point in having such a policy within a test database --- its most likely effect there would be to increase the risk that different test scripts step on each others' toes. If you feel a need for a name prefix for non-global objects, use something based on the name of your test script. regards, tom lane
